We travelled to Puerto Tranquilo to kayak to the Marble...

We travelled to Puerto Tranquilo to kayak to the Marble Caves/Chapels—which I highly recommend! I only wish we had stayed longer so we could also visit Laguna San Rafael from there. We ended up doing the Laguna San Rafael glacier tour from Puerto Chacabuco instead, but the ferry journey felt too long for my liking—it was a 12‑hour round trip just to reach the glacier and return. There is a much closer access point from Puerto Tranquilo, and I would definitely choose that option next time.

The hiking was incredible.

The hiking was incredible. My favorite part was hiking up to the laguna Cerro Castillo. I had a bum knee, so my friends did the Horquetas route for three days. I met them on the third day going straight up the mountain. I think the Chilean park folks are still figuring out how to best manage visitors, but I was impressed with the amenities for hikers. Much better than the Argentine Patagonia side at El Chaltan. (we did that last year) Make sure you bring bug spray. There are a lot of horse flies on the way up. I used some strong deet and it kept them away. We only tried one restaurant in town and it was pretty good. (La Querencia) There is a new gas station that is clean and they sell real diet cokes not coke zero. ;) Getting around the area is easy, but you might want to rent a 4x4. I took one day and went to the marble caves. It is about 90 miles south on a dirt road! Well worth it if you have the time. You also need a 4x4 to get to the trailhead to do the laguna route. If you don't have it, you have to park quite a ways a way and hike in. That lot also charges a fee, the trailhead lot does not.
